In 1881, Alecia Jane McEwen, nee Goldsmith entered the world in Corack, Victoria, Australia, born to Henry Harry Goldsmith And Mary Ann Goldsmith Nee Toleman. Alecia Jane McEwen, nee Goldsmith married John Mcewen Jnr, and had children including Doris Lillian Mcewen, Gladys May Grogan Nee Mcewen, Ivy Evelyn Mcewen, Leslie William Mcewen, Mary Alecia Mcewen, Oliver Henry Mcewen. Alecia Jane McEwen, nee Goldsmith passed away in 1967 in Ballarat, Victoria, Australia.
